Scissor Kicks
Introduction: Scissor Kicks are an effective exercise for strengthening your core and defining your lower abdominal muscles. This exercise also helps improve your stability and coordination.
Execution: Lie on your back with your hands under your buttocks for support. Lift your legs to approximately 15 cm above the ground. Move your legs crosswise over each other as if they were scissors. Keep your legs straight and your back flat on the ground. Repeat the movement for the desired number of repetitions.
Primary Muscles: The primary muscle groups trained with Scissor Kicks are the rectus abdominis, the obliques, and the hip flexors.
Benefits: In addition to strengthening your core, Scissor Kicks help improve flexibility in your hips and increase your overall body control.
Common Mistakes: A common mistake is lifting your lower back too far off the ground, which can lead to back pain. Make sure to press your lower back firmly against the ground throughout the exercise. Also avoid bending your knees; keep your legs as straight as possible.
Possible Alternatives: To increase the intensity, you can add ankle weights. For a less intense variation, lift and lower one leg at a time.
